Motor Soft Starter Market Dynamics

DRIVER

"Rising demand for energy-efficient motor control."

Energy efficiency remains the primary driver, with 62% of industries focusing on reduced inrush current and controlled torque management. Across global manufacturing hubs, motor-driven systems consume nearly 47% of industrial electricity. Soft starters lower mechanical stress by over 30% on motors, reducing breakdowns and extending equipment lifespan beyond 12 years. In power plants, usage saves up to 18% operational costs annually by ensuring smoother turbine start-up. Global sustainability policies have also led to 24% higher adoption across utilities. As industries target energy savings, deployment of soft starters is projected to climb steadily, especially in energy-intensive sectors.

RESTRAINT

"Competition from variable frequency drives (VFDs)."

While motor soft starters are widely adopted, 41% of industries still prefer VFDs for broader speed control applications. VFDs allow continuous adjustment, making them popular in HVAC and heavy-duty pumping systems. However, VFD costs remain 22% higher, and they involve complex maintenance cycles. Despite this, industrial buyers in mining and water treatment increasingly allocate investments toward VFDs, limiting expansion of standalone soft starters. Additionally, about 29% of procurement managers report preferring multi-function VFDs due to bundled efficiency solutions. This competitive restraint continues to limit pure soft starter demand in some sub-segments of industrial motor control.

CHALLENGE

"Rising costs and supply chain disruptions."

Costs for medium-to-high voltage soft starters increased 19% in 2023 due to raw material shortages in copper and semiconductor components. Global disruptions caused by logistical delays led to 23% longer lead times for project deliveries. In addition, over 1,200 manufacturers reported difficulty sourcing silicon-controlled rectifiers (SCRs), which are critical for high-capacity systems. Regional disparities also persist, with Asia-Pacific supplying 54% of production while North America depends on imports for 68% of its demand. Cost pressures and dependency on global suppliers remain critical challenges that could slow adoption despite rising industrial demand.
